Not so fast. I looked back at the covers from the last couple months and we may find that the curse has its ups and downs like the market.

Rundown:
9/29 - Cubs, TBD
9/22 - Yankee Stadium, It was history anyway
9/15 - Favre, 6 TD's!
9/08 - Bama, Still undefeated
9/03 - NFL Previews, Of the four cover players only Tom Brady may have suffered, which is perfectly fine by me.
8/25 - Phelps, sporting 8 Golds (also made the cover 8/18 and 7/28 )
8/11 - College Preview, all cover teams are still in the BCS hunt
8/04 - Tyree, NYG still undefeated

Not too sure it's time to hit the panic button on the SI curse just yet y'all. Who knows, maybe the curse will have a reciprocal effect and we'll continue on this upward win trend. If not, blame the SI cover and not me. They started it.
